Located directly on the Rhine and in the border triangle of Switzerland, Germany and France, the city offers an exceptionally cosmopolitan environment with short distances.As one of the world's leading pharmaceutical and life sciences locations, Basel is home to international companies such as Roche and Novartis, as well as numerous research, biotech and medical technology companies. Together with the traditional University of Basel, this forms a significant economic and research location with jobs for specialists from all over the world.Basel is also internationally well-connected. The EuroAirport Basel-Mulhouse-Freiburg is just a few kilometers from the city center and connects the region to numerous European destinations. In addition, there are excellent train connections to Zurich, Bern and directly to Germany and France.Basel is also a significant trade fair, cultural and art city. The Messe Basel and the Congress Center are venues for international events, including the world-famous Art Basel. Over 40 museums, the historic old town, renowned architecture, theater and the Basler Fasnacht provide a cultural offer that is exceptionally diverse for a city of this size. Basel also has a supra-regional sporting appeal: FC Basel 1893 is one of the most well-known and successful football clubs in Switzerland. The club plays its home games in the St. Jakob-Park, the largest football stadium in Switzerland.
